tinyxml有方法将node或doc保存到string里吗

VC/MFC > HTML/XML [问题点数:100分,结帖人Kaile]
本版专家分:8810
结帖率 99.12%
本版专家分:42914
Blank
黄花 2013年6月 移动平台大版内专家分月排行榜第二
Blank
蓝花 2013年2月 移动平台大版内专家分月排行榜第三
本版专家分:695
本版专家分:8810
kaile

等级:

TinyXML 操作XML

读取和设置xml配置文件是最常用的操作,TinyXML是一个开源的解析XML的C++解析库,能够在WindowsLinux中编译。这个解析库的模型通过解析XML文件,然后在内存中生成DOM模型,从而让我们很方便的遍历这棵XML树。 ...

Linux(程序设计):32---TinyXml2库(C++操作XML)

一、TinyXml2库概述 ... 由于 XML 的树状结构,TinyXML2 XML 的节点抽象为 XMLNode,XML 中除了把属 性 key-value 抽象为 XMLAttribute 类型外,其余的都看作 XMLNode 的子类,首先整个 XML 文档抽

TinyXML加载保存C++对象

TinyXML是一个非常小巧简单的XML解析库,采用DOM方式来解析XML文件。不足的是它本身不支持DTD和XSL,但普通简单的XML使用需求还是可以满足了。 TinyXML由2个头文件四个CPP文件构成。继承结构如下: TiXmlBase ...

c++用tinyxml2读xml文件,转化为字节码,解析并保存

1,配置tinyxml2文件:加tinyxml2.cpp and tinyxml2.h.2. 主函数 main()#include "tinyxml2.h" #include "Scene.h" using namespace std; using namespace tinyxml2; void main() { XML...

tinyxml2使用方法

最近项目中使用xml,最终选用了tinyxml2,学习后写个使用总结。

TinyXML2 入门教程

TinyXML2是simple、small、efficient开源的C++ XML文件解析库,可以很方便的应用现有的项目之中。非常适合存储简单数据,配置文件,对象序列化等数据量不是很大的操作。TinyXML2详细介绍与源码获取方法详见:...

TinyXml使用方法

本文用一个详细的例子说明了TiXml的使用方法。如写、查找、插入、替换、加载、遍历等常见操作。  首先简单介绍一下TinyXml,要看详细的在网上搜搜了^_^: 1、TinyXml源代码只有4个cpp文件和2个头文件。 2、首先要...

《转》 在C++中使用TinyXML2解析xml

读取和设置xml配置文件是最常用的操作,试用了几个C++的XML解析器,个人感觉TinyXML是使用起来最舒服的,因为它的API接口和Java的十分类似,面向对象性很好。  TinyXML是一个开源的解析XML的解析库,能够用于C++,...

tinyxml2库的使用

TinyXML2概述TinyXML2是simple、small、efficient开源的C++ XML文件解析库 优点:(1)对大部分的C/C++项目具有普适性。(2)使用较少的内存,...使用方法将tinyxml2.cpp和tinyxml2.h拷贝至项目目录,使用时包含#in

TinyXML教程

我也会尽量包含一些C++的小技巧,如如何将string类型转换为整形和反过来转换。这并不是只针对TinyXML自身,只是因为它或许对你的项目有用,所以我才放在本文的一些地方。 如果你并不了解基本的C++概念,这篇教程对...

你不再需要TinyXML,推荐RapidXML

TinyXML有两个不爽的地方,一是它的接口使用FILE*,另外一个是它对wchar_t不能很好的支持。前阵子看Boost库的更新中多了一个PropertyTree,他在处理XML时用到了另外一个小的库--RapidXML。既然间接的是Boost库的一...

tinyxml2简单的创建、增、删、改、查

#include "E:\\tinyxml2\\tinyxml2-master\\tinyxml2.h" #include "E:\\tinyxml2\\tinyxml2-master\\tinyxml2.cpp" #include <iostream> using namespace tinyxml2; using namespace std; //创建xml文档 int...

tinyXML使用

关于TinyXML使用的文章很多,而且官方也完整的文档,这里只是简单把自己使用记录写下来,方便以后查阅。    一个XML文档例子:(文章后面会把这个XML当作例子使用)    test.xml --> ...

[C++]TinyXml

TinyXml

TinyXml使用详解

本文用一个详细的例子说明了TiXml的使用方法。如写、查找、插入、替换、加载、遍历等常见操作。  首先简单介绍一下TinyXml,要看详细的在网上搜搜了^_^: 1、TinyXml源代码只有4个cpp文件和2个头文件。 2、首先要...

TinyXML简单的生成和解析示例

#include <stdio.h> #include <string>...#include "../tinyxml/tinyxml.h" int test1() { TiXmlDocument xml_doc; /*建立*/ //<A>a</A> TiXmlElement* xmlElemA =...

tinyxml2的安装使用及示例总结

TinyXml2 库使用方法 安装 下载地址 https://github.com/leethomason/tinyxml2 使用 git 下载 (1)下载 tinyxml2 git clone https://github.com/leethomason/tinyxml2.git (2)进入相应目录并编译 ...

tinyxml2之解析xml文件

tinyxml2是什么? tinyXML2是一个开源的解析XML的C++库,用于c++项目里面解析...使用方法下载的源码包里面的tinyxml2.h,tinyxml2.cpp拷贝自己的项目, 使用时包含头文件,并且使用编译指令:using namespace...

C++ tinyxml处理XML文件

XML作为数据传递的一种方式,在Android中方便使用的解析方式,在windows平台下面也很多解析xml文件的开源库。我经常使用的是tinyxml。 1.加载XML文件int loadXML() { TiXmlDocument doc; if(!doc.LoadFile(&...

TinyXML-2解析XML数据

本文简单介绍了一下C++中使用TinyXML2解析XML数据的方法,更多内容请参考官方文档

相关热词 c#对文件改写权限 c#中tostring c#支付宝回掉 c#转换成数字 c#判断除法是否有模 c# 横向chart c#控件选择多个 c#报表如何锁定表头 c#分级显示数据 c# 不区分大小写替换